区块链钱包应用开发课程:从零开始打造你的数

      时间:2025-07-20 23:20:02

      主页 > 加密货币 >

          引言:开启数字资产的新时代

          近年来,区块链技术的蓬勃发展已经深刻影响了我们的生活,尤其是在金融领域。随着比特币、以太坊等数字货币的崛起,越来越多的人开始关注如何安全地存储和管理这些数字资产。而开发一款区块链钱包应用,正是迈入这一领域的第一步。在这门课程中,我们将带你从零开始,学习如何构建一款功能全面、安全可靠的区块链钱包应用。

          区块链钱包的基本概念

          区块链钱包应用开发课程:从零开始打造你的数字资产财富

          在深入开发之前,我们首先要了解区块链钱包的基本概念。简单来说,区块链钱包是一种软件程序,它允许用户存储和管理他们的数字资产,包括比特币、以太坊等。这些钱包可以分为两大类:热钱包和冷钱包。热钱包是连接互联网的,适合频繁交易,而冷钱包则是离线的,更适合长期存储。在这门课程中,我们将重点关注热钱包的开发。

          为什么选择开发区块链钱包?

          开发区块链钱包不仅仅是技术上的挑战,更是一个商业机会。随着区块链技术的成熟,越来越多的人开始接受和使用数字货币。这就为钱包应用的开发提供了广阔的市场。根据统计数据,全球数字货币用户已经超过几亿人,而这个数字还在持续增长。如果你能够在这个领域内开发出一款优质的钱包应用,将会迎来无尽的可能性。正如人们常说的:“抓住机会,就等于抓住了财富。”

          课程内容概述

          区块链钱包应用开发课程:从零开始打造你的数字资产财富

          本课程将分为若干章节,逐步引导学生学习和实践区块链钱包的开发。主要内容包括:

          区块链技术基础

          在学习钱包应用的开发之前,深入理解区块链技术的基石是至关重要的。我们将讨论区块链的基本结构、共识机制、智能合约等内容。正如古人云:“知己知彼,百战不殆。”理解区块链的工作原理能帮助我们更好地设计和钱包应用。

          钱包的构成与功能

          一个完整的区块链钱包应用应该具备哪些功能呢?主要包括:

          每项功能都需要我们深入探讨其实现原理和代码示例,让学员在实践中不断加深理解。

          选择合适的开发工具和技术栈

          在开发过程中,选择合适的工具和技术栈至关重要。我们会介绍一些流行的开发语言如JavaScript、Python和Rust,以及如何搭建开发环境。对于初学者来说,工具的选择如同“磨刀不误砍柴工”,合适的工具能事半功倍。

          用户界面的设计与开发

          优良的用户体验是任何应用成功的关键。我们将教授如何设计简洁美观且易于使用的钱包界面,并实现相应的前端功能。设计不仅仅是美学,更关乎用户的使用体验。一个好的界面就像电影中的完美剧本,能够引导观众的情感。

          安全性问题及其解决方案

          区块链钱包的安全性至关重要。我们将讨论常见的安全威胁,如黑客攻击、数据泄露等,以及如何通过加密技术和最佳实践来保护用户的数字资产。正所谓“未雨绸缪”,在开发前期就要考虑到后期可能遇到的安全问题。

          测试与上线

          最后一部分则是如何进行钱包的测试与上线。我们将介绍不同类型的测试,如单元测试、集成测试等,帮助学员确保应用的稳定性和安全性。上线后的监测和维护同样重要,对于任何应用而言,持续改进和更新都是保持竞争力的关键。

          总结与展望

          通过这门课程,你不仅能掌握区块链钱包的开发技术,还能获取在这个快速发展的领域中立足的能力。区块链技术的未来令人期待,就如同那句“未来属于那些相信自己梦想的人”。在不断学习、实践中,你将有机会成为这一领域的佼佼者。

          结束语:行动胜于空谈

          区块链钱包应用的发展为我们提供了许多机遇,但只有付诸实践,才能真正实现梦想。希望每位学员都能在这门课程中获取所需的知识与技能,为自己的未来打下坚实的基础。

          在这段时间里,辛苦耕耘的每一笔代码,都会化成未来成功的种子。让我们一起努力,一步一步走向区块链的辉煌!